Abstract
- The rotational transitions of NCS have been observed in the 1 to 3 mm wavelength region in a hollow cathode discharge in a gas mixture of CS2 (∼1 mTorr) and N2 (∼30 mTorr). The molecular constants in the ground state are determined by fitting the observed frequencies to the standard Hamiltonian for 2Π states. The accuracy of the molecular constants are greatly improved compared with the values obtained from the optical data. The lines in the excited vibronic states have also been observed. The analysis including those excited state lines is in progress and the results will be published separately.
